本次聚焦于tp钱包网页调试,带来全面解析与实用指南,详细探讨TP钱包在网页调试方面的相关知识,包括调试的原理、可能遇到的问题及相应解决办法,通过实用指南,能引导用户清晰了解调试步骤,从如何开启调试模式到对调试中各项参数的解读,帮助用户提升在TP钱包网页环境下操作的便利性与稳定性,助力用户在网页调试过程中更加得心应手,充分发挥TP钱包的功能优势。
在当今区块链技术如日中天、迅猛发展的时代背景下,数字钱包已然成为广大用户管理加密资产的核心且关键的工具,TP 钱包凭借其功能的丰富多样以及广泛的兼容性和支持度,在众多数字钱包中脱颖而出,赢得了大量用户的喜爱与信赖,而 TP 钱包的网页调试工作,对于开发者而言,是优化钱包网页端功能、精准排查潜在问题时不可或缺的重要环节,本文将全方位、深入地探讨 TP 钱包网页调试的相关内容,助力开发者更好地掌握这一关键技能,提升开发效率与质量。
理解 TP 钱包网页调试的重要性
TP 钱包的网页端为用户精心打造了便捷、高效的操作界面,用户只需轻点鼠标,即可通过网页轻松完成资产查看、交易等一系列重要操作,在开发和维护的漫长过程中,网页不可避免地可能会出现各种各样的问题,页面加载速度缓慢,让用户在等待中失去耐心;某些功能无法正常使用,严重影响用户的操作体验,网页调试就发挥了至关重要的作用,通过网页调试,开发者能够像敏锐的侦探一样,实时监测网页的运行状态,精准定位问题所在,并迅速采取有效的修复措施,这不仅能够显著提升用户体验,还能有力地保证钱包的稳定性和安全性,让用户在使用过程中更加安心、放心。
TP 钱包网页调试的准备工作
选择合适的浏览器
主流的浏览器,如 Chrome、Firefox 等,都配备了强大的调试工具,Chrome 浏览器的开发者工具功能尤为丰富,操作也十分便捷,就像是开发者手中的一把利器,因此成为了进行 TP 钱包网页调试的首选浏览器,使用 Chrome 浏览器进行调试,能够让开发者更加高效地开展工作,快速解决遇到的问题。
获取 TP 钱包网页代码
开发者需要获取 TP 钱包网页的源代码,这就如同拿到了打开宝藏的钥匙,以便在调试过程中进行详细的查看和灵活的修改,获取代码的途径有多种,既可以从项目仓库中拉取代码,这就像是从一个巨大的宝库中取出所需的宝贝;也可以使用浏览器的开发者工具查看网页的源代码,方便快捷。
搭建本地开发环境
为了能够模拟真实的运行环境,让调试结果更加准确可靠,开发者需要搭建本地开发环境,可以使用 Node.js 等工具来搭建服务器,将 TP 钱包网页部署到本地服务器上进行调试,这样,开发者就可以在一个相对独立、可控的环境中进行开发和测试,避免受到外界因素的干扰。
TP 钱包网页调试的常用方法
使用浏览器开发者工具
元素面板
通过元素面板,开发者仿佛拥有了一双透视眼,可以清晰地查看和修改网页的 HTML 和 CSS 代码,开发者可以实时调整元素的样式,就像一位技艺精湛的设计师,根据自己的创意和需求对网页进行精心雕琢,同时还能立即查看样式的应用效果,方便进行页面布局和样式的调试,让网页呈现出最佳的视觉效果。
控制台面板
控制台面板是调试过程中最常用的工具之一,它就像是开发者的信息窗口,开发者可以在控制台中输出调试信息,查看 JavaScript 代码的执行结果,捕获和处理错误,可以使用 console.log() 方法在控制台输出变量的值,这就像是在黑暗中点亮了一盏明灯,帮助开发者更好地理解代码的执行流程,快速定位问题所在。
网络面板
网络面板可以像一个精准的监控器一样,监控网页的网络请求,包括请求的 URL、请求方法、响应状态码等详细信息,通过仔细分析网络请求,开发者可以找出页面加载缓慢的原因,如请求时间过长、资源未正确加载等,这就像是医生通过检查病人的身体指标来诊断病情一样,帮助开发者对症下药,解决网络方面的问题。
断点调试
在 JavaScript 代码中设置断点是一种非常有效的调试方法,开发者可以在代码中设置断点,就像是在马拉松比赛中设置检查点一样,当代码执行到断点处时会暂停执行,开发者可以查看变量的值、调用栈等信息,逐步排查问题,在 Chrome 浏览器的开发者工具中,可以通过在源代码中点击行号来轻松设置断点,操作简单便捷。
调试过程中常见问题及解决方法
跨域问题
由于浏览器的同源策略,TP 钱包网页在与其他域名的服务器进行通信时可能会遇到跨域问题,这就像是两个不同国家的人想要交流却受到了国界的限制一样,解决跨域问题的方法有很多种,如使用 JSONP、CORS 等,在服务器端配置 CORS 是一种比较常用的方法,它就像是给两个国家之间开通了一条特殊的通道,可以允许特定域名的请求访问服务器资源,从而解决跨域问题。
兼容性问题
不同的浏览器和设备对网页的支持可能存在差异,这就像是不同的人对同一件事物有不同的理解和接受程度一样,导致网页在某些浏览器或设备上显示不正常,开发者需要进行兼容性测试,针对不同的浏览器和设备进行适配,可以使用浏览器的开发者工具模拟不同的设备和浏览器环境进行测试,就像是在不同的场景中对产品进行试用一样,确保网页在各种环境下都能正常显示和使用。
TP 钱包网页调试是一项复杂而又至关重要的工作,对于提升 TP 钱包网页端的性能和用户体验起着决定性的作用,开发者需要熟练掌握调试的基本方法和技巧,熟悉常见问题的解决方法,不断优化调试流程,通过有效的网页调试,能够确保 TP 钱包网页的稳定性和安全性,为用户提供更加优质、高效、便捷的服务,随着区块链技术的不断发展,TP 钱包的功能也将不断丰富,网页调试工作也将面临新的挑战和机遇,开发者需要持续学习和探索,不断提升自己的能力,以适应不断变化的需求,为区块链技术的发展贡献自己的力量。